James Roger Walker,79, of Montgomery City, MO, died on Thursday, December 9, 2021, at the Boone Hospital and Clinics in Columbia, MO.

James Roger Walker was born on November 27, 1942 in St. Louis, MO, to John Thomas Walker and Isabel Clara Smith Walker.  James graduated from Montgomery County R-II High School in 1960 and later married Bonnie Bohannon on September 11, 1976 in Montgomery City, MO, and have been married for over 45 wonderful years.  James was a member of the Immaculate Conception Church of Montgomery City, had worked for Montgomery Manufacturing until his health started to decline. James was an avid St. Louis Cardinal Baseball Fan and was an avid collector of coins, bicycles, trains, guns and baseball cards.  James enjoyed visiting with his family and friends.
